Minutes — Management Meeting, Vexlor Industries

Attendees agreed to a write-down of aging stock at the Draymoor warehouse, chiefly the Corvex-3 fittings line. Finance confirmed the adjustment will post this quarter. Marta Delven will brief auditors; operations will clear shelf space by month-end. For the incoming director: disposal options are still open. The confidential note on forward plans follows below.

internal memo for kajef-bagaf: Silionax Freight is in early talks to buy Silathax Freight for about $30.4 million. The Aldael launch date is January 3, and nothing goes to the press before then.

**Ticket: Pixelwash EXIF scrubber — plugin DB connection failures**

Severity: Medium

External plugins calling the Pixelwash EXIF-scrubbing pipeline are hitting connection resets when writing scrub results back to the metadata store. Affects batches over ~200 images; smaller batches succeed. Likely cause: plugins opening a fresh connection per image instead of reusing one. Plugin authors: switch to a single persistent connection and batch your writes. For testing against the sandbox metadata store, use the connection string below.

primary connection of kagef-yagug = redis://druath_svc:vN@db-e0f5.ordinsys.internal:5432/olidor

Cold starts on the Fernly handlers: don't panic if the first request after a quiet spell takes a few seconds — that's the runtime spinning up. We keep a small pool warmed, and the ping job nudges them every few minutes. If latency complaints roll in, check the warmer first. The knobs that control all this are set as follows.

deployment values, yagef-yawip:
ELIOX_PIN=5303
ELIOX_METRICS_HOST=metrics.eliox.paliqworks.corp
ELIOX_LOG_LEVEL=error
ELIOX_TENANT=praiel